Answer:

The induced current in the circuit is 0

The correct option is Option (a)

Explanation:

Given: circuit

To find: induced current in the circuit

Solution:

The induced potential is given by

$\varepsilon=-\frac{\mathrm{d} \phi}{\mathrm{dt}}=-\frac{\mathrm{d}}{\mathrm{dt}}\left(4 \mathrm{t}^{2}-4\mathrm{t}+1\right)$

$=(2 \times 4 t-4)=4-8 t$

At $\mathrm{t}=0.5 \mathrm{~s}$

$\varepsilon=4-8 \times 0.5=4-4$

$=0\mathrm{~V}$

So, the induced current will be

\mathrm{I}=\frac{\varepsilon}{\mathrm{R}}=\frac{0}{10}=0 \mathrm{~A}
